Successful Storage Facility Management Tips


Running a storage facility demands attention and careful planning. Here are some guidelines to help managers optimize their business's performance.



First: Use Advanced Security Measures


Security is paramount in storage unit management. Use advanced monitoring equipment and use entry systems. Ensure that all part is operating properly at every moment. Consider adding biometric entry for enhanced protection.



Second: Maintain Clean Facilities


Frequent maintenance is important for customer satisfaction. Schedule cleaning tasks to keep your business clean and organized. Develop a thorough upkeep routine and educate staff on effective techniques. Frequently inspect the entire property to find and address concerns promptly.



3: Improve Customer Interaction


Outstanding customer service should make a significant impact. Educate team members to become friendly and handle client issues promptly. Adopt surveys to receive opinions from clients and apply this feedback to better offerings. Give discounts for positive reviews to create a loyal customer base.



Moreover: Adopt Smart Marketing Techniques


Promoting your units successfully should bring in more customers. Leverage digital advertising to target a wider audience. Develop a attractive online presence that gives detailed descriptions to availability. Engage with patrons through social media and provide special deals to boost sign-ups.



5: Prioritize Continuous Improvement


Ongoing development for employees is essential to maintain efficient operations. Conduct training sessions on up-to-date management techniques. Encourage employees to bring new ideas and acknowledge outstanding service. Cultivate a supportive work environment that values continuous improvement.
